Deployment
Each installation package should be deployed using its own deployment package. 
Using separate packages offers faster isolation of potential issues than does a 
composite deployment package.
Installation and Uninstallation Deployment Packages
The deployment engineer should create and test both an installation and 
uninstallation deployment package. 
This is especially important for service release installations, which must be 
uninstalled before upgrading the underlying software.
Recommended Deployment Preparation Model
1. Use a lab environment to model the pending deployment.
2. Install the servers to obtain valid client installation packages.
3. Manually deploy client installation packages to ensure that the installs are 
compatible with your environment. This will isolate product installation vs. 
automated deployment issues.
4. Create your deployment packages in accordance with the requirements listed 
in 
.
5. Test the deployment packages.
6. At deployment time modify your deployment packages, replacing the client 
installation packages from the lab environment with valid client installation 
packages from the production server.
